Script Ideas Storyboard Draft of Script EXT - Waiting to board a Spaceship - Dawn Due to global warming drastic measures have finally been made to move the remaining peoples on earth to a safer environment, space. It is the end of the human race on earth and humanity's future belongs in space. 17 year old twins BILLY and AMY anticipate their new life on a spaceship. However they both have suspicions that the move to space is not for the reasons it seems. BILLY and AMY wait in the moving queue for their parents to return however their departure is rapidly approaching. BILLY​(anxious) Did you see Mum and Dad? *while straining to look through the dusty red area* AMY No! Dad and a guard said to wait here, he went back to help Mum with the bags. BILLY I’m not going without them. AMY ​(calmly) Lets just wait here they wouldn't they wouldn't tell us to stand here without a reason. A few metres away yelling is heard from another queue in the distance dust and smoke rises blocking the commotion. BILLY Haven't you noticed that majority of people waiting here are young? We could have all been told to wait for our parents.

BILLY catches his eye on adults arguing with guards. AMY ​ (Standing in the opposite direction to where billy is looking) Don’t jump so quickly to conclusions the queues moving super slow there's loads of time for them to come back. BILLY ​ kay fair enough just don’t be so naive, keep a lookout. O

Camera zooms out from Amy & Billy's conversation into a bird's eye view shot of the landscape. A thousands and thousands of people queue for two massive spaceship, placed on red dusty land. Guards patrol the area in black and yellow clothing that matches the spaceships. Forests surrounds the open land. Echo sounds of many conversations as the camera pans around the lines of families with the repeating of ‘Were just going to check on the luggage won't be long. ‘Coming right back.’ Guards stand next to with adults about to leave leaving children and teenagers Camera settles on a small child with a mother which is just behind AMY & BILLY in the queue. A guard stands behind her.

MOTHER (kneeling in front of child) ‘​Now I won’t be long I’m just going to put our things away so we can get on the ship to go to space. Exciting right?’ CHILD *​Continues to look at the ground*

MOTHER ‘The guards going to show me the way okay, don’t worry about me’

Mother hugs her child. BILLY & AMY are standing behind them in the queue. MOTHER (pointing to BILLY & AMY) ‘​look these guys will take care of you while I’m gone’ AMY ‘​That's fine, my names Amy and this is my brother Billy our parents have gone to put away the suitcases too they won't be long.’ GUARD ‘Excuse me, we should really be getting a move on…’ MOTHER ‘​He’s right I must be going.’

Mother says goodbye to her child with a hug and a wave and follows the guard holding their suitcases. BILLY and AMY are left with the mother's child by them. AMY ‘Great what are we supposed to do with a kid’ BILLY ‘I think you’re missing the bigger picture…’ AMY ‘That is?’ BILLY ‘Why should you have to say goodbye to your child wouldn’t you bring them with you if it’s just to put away luggage’ AMY ‘That’s true and we all hardly brought anything with us anyway, nothing on Earth is truly worth bringing to space.’ BILLY ‘I feel like they aren’t coming back or not while we are waiting to board this ship’ CHILD ‘Does that mean my mums gone for good?’ AMY ‘No...Billy don’t put bad idea into people’s head’

End of Scene 1 Script Idea
